Airline Flight Attendant

Overview

An airline flight attendant is a member of the aircrew responsible for the safety and comfort of passengers during commercial flights. They are the primary point of contact for passengers and play a crucial role in ensuring a smooth and secure travel experience.

Key Concepts

Safety and Security

The paramount duty of a flight attendant is passenger safety. This involves conducting pre-flight checks, demonstrating safety procedures, and being prepared to handle various emergency situations, from medical incidents to evacuations. Emergency preparedness is a core skill.

Customer Service

Beyond safety, flight attendants provide exceptional customer service. They assist passengers with seating, luggage, in-flight services like meals and entertainment, and address any concerns or requests to ensure a pleasant journey. Passenger comfort is highly valued.

Deep Dive

Training and Qualifications

Becoming a flight attendant requires rigorous training covering aviation regulations, first aid, emergency procedures, and customer service. Candidates must meet specific health and appearance standards and pass background checks. Extensive training is mandatory.

Daily Responsibilities

Responsibilities include:

  • Conducting safety briefings and checks.
  • Assisting passengers with boarding and stowing luggage.
  • Serving food and beverages.
  • Responding to passenger inquiries and needs.
  • Administering first aid and handling emergencies.
  • Ensuring compliance with airline policies.

Applications

Flight attendants are essential for all commercial airlines, operating on domestic and international routes. Their role is critical for maintaining operational efficiency and passenger satisfaction across the aviation industry. They are the face of the airline.

Challenges & Misconceptions

Common misconceptions include the idea that the job is simply about serving drinks. In reality, it demands constant vigilance, quick thinking under pressure, and significant physical and emotional resilience. Demanding profession requires adaptability.
